Identity and Access Management Team Lead

 

Description:

 

The Identity and Access Management (IdM) Team Lead position for the DHA Global Service Center oversees hybrid identity operations, user lifecycle governance, mobile device security, and compliance workflows. Key technologies and processes include Microsoft Entra ID (Azure AD), Microsoft 365, Active Directory, Intune mobile management, and DD Form 2875 SAAR compliance.  The IdM Team Lead leads a team of Access Management Analysts and serves as the primary interface for the GSC to the higher-level support teams integrated within the Domain and Directory Services Branch providing ICAM and Zero Trust engineering support.

 

Responsibilities:

  • Identity Administration: Manage Azure AD/Entra ID and mJAD Active Directory infrastructure.
  • License Management: Provide expert guidance and operational support to leadership on Microsoft 365 licensing guidance, eligibility validation and compliance.
  • Access Governance: Oversee Role-Based Access Control (RBAC), multi-factor authentication (MFA), and conditional access policies.
  • Endpoint & Mobile Support: Configure and secure mobile devices and endpoints via Microsoft Intune and other MDM solutions.
  • Remote Access: Provide user support for remote access tools including Application Virtualization Hosting Environment (AVHE) and Azure Virtual Desktop (AVD).
  • Compliance & Authorization: Process and audit System Authorization Access Requests, including legacy and modernized DD-2875/SAAR workflows.
  • Team Leadership: Guide mid-level access management analysts, delegate operational tasks, and enforce Zero Trust security standards.
  • Perform supervisor responsibilities to include hiring, performance reviews, feedback, mentoring and other people management and administrative duties.
